Systematic Taxonomy And Reproductive Characteristics Of Corbicula In The Dongting Lake | | Posted on:2019-08-15 | Degree:Master | Type:Thesis | | Country:China | Candidate:J P Wang | Full Text:PDF | | GTID:2393330596488535 | Subject:Aquatic biology | | Abstract/Summary: | PDF Full Text Request | | Corbicula has rich nutritional and medicinal value.It is an important human non-staple food and traditional Chinese medicine,and is also a natural food for livestock and fish.It has long been loved by the people of Southeast China,Japan and South Korea.In recent years,Corbicula has been fished for its increasing demand and economic value in domestic and foreign markets.The natural resources of Corbicula decreased gradually due to overfishing and habitat destruction,which seriously restricted the sustainable development of this industry.Tree synthesis analysis was carried out by using partial sequences of mitochondrial cytochrome oxidase subunit(CO I)and cytochrome b(Cyt b)gene as molecular markers to classify the Corbicula in the Dongting Lake.The gonad histology and sperm morphology of 126 Corbicula samples from the Dongting Lake were studied to determine the reproductive characteristics of Corbicula,especially the reproductive characteristics of androgenesis.The relationship between reproductive characteristics,species classification and haplotypes of Corbicula in the Dongting Lake was discussed,which will provide a reference for the rational exploitation and effective protection of its resources,and provide more comprehensive biological reproduction information for the study of reproductive characteristics of Corbicula in China.And it would be of great scientific significance to understand and explore the development and evolution of the androgenesis reproduction in nature.(1)A total of 5 haplotypes(DTH1-5)(MG546299-MG546303)were detected from 126 Cyt b gene sequences(531 bp)in the Dongting Lake,and 5 haplotypes were also detected in CO I gene sequences(614 bp),which were hap1-4(MG595699-MG595702)and hap5(KT893357),respectively.According to the ML phylogenetic tree of Cyt b and CO I genes in the Dongting Lake,they were both clustered into two branches.The Cyt b haplotypes DTH1 and DTH5 were corresponded to the CO I haplotype hap1(n=72).Besides,the Cyt b haplotypes DTH2-4 were identical to the CO I gene haplotypes hap2-5(n=54).By constructing the CO I phylogenetic tree,it was found that there were 2 lineages of Corbicula in the Dongting Lake.Meanwhile the CO I haplotype hap1 gene sequence was consistent with that of Corbicula leana,and the CO I hapoype hap2-5 gene sequence was consistent with that of Corbicula fluminea.The results showed that there might be two different species of Corbicula in the Dongting Lake,and they were C.leana and C.fluminea,respectively.However,the two Corbicula couldn’t be easily distinguished on the basis of their morphological characteristics alone,because univariate variance analysis of morphological parameters of the two populations of Corbicula showed no significant difference between them.(2)The results of gonadal histology and sperm morphology analysis of 126 Corbicula in the Dongting Lake were as follows.Gonadal histology results of C.fluminea(n=54)were as follows: 31 hermaphroditisms(57.4%),12 females(22.2%)and 9 males(16.7%),respectively.However there were 2 samples(3.7%)that their sex were unknown.Moreover there were only male individuals be found in C.fluminea haplotypes hap4 and hap5 individuals.And the gonadal histology results of C.leana(n=72)were as follows: 52 hermaphroditisms(72.2%),13 females(18.1%)and 7 males(9.7%).In the two species of Corbicula in the Dongting Lake,71 of the hermaphrodite individuals were biflagellate spermatozoa and 12 individuals could not determine the flagellum number.Among the 16 male individuals in the two species of Corbicula in the Dongting Lake,haplotype hap2 individuals of C.fluminea were biflagellate spermatozoa,while monotrichous spermatozoa was only found in haplotype hap3-5 individuals of C.fluminea.The male individuals of C.leana were all biflagellate spermatozoa,and there was no monotrichous spermatozoa.However,in these two species of Corbicula,there were 6 male individuals which could not determine the number of flagella.The results showed that the reproductive modes of two different species of C.fluminea and C.leana in the Dongting Lake were androgenesis predominantly,and other few individuals in sexual reproduction.However,the haplotype hap4 and hap5 individuals of C.fluminea had only male individuals and their reproductive mode were sexual reproduction.Besides both the two species of Corbicula in the Dongting Lake had hermaphroditism and dioecious.Meanwhile,the hermaphroditism was predominant reproduction in both two species. | | Keywords/Search Tags: | Corbicula, molecular marker, hermaphroditism, Corbicula leana, Corbicula fluminea, androgenesis | PDF Full Text Request | Related items |
